If you've ever seen a total eclipse of the moon, you'd have to agree it's pretty amazing! The moon – the great light of the night – suddenly starts to disappear. That big old moon darkens little by little until finally there appears to be no more moon. But don't panic! The moon has no light of its own of course. It's just light reflected from the sun. So, when something comes between the moon and its light source, something like a little tennis ball called earth, the moon just goes dark.
